The San Nicolas de Tolentino Church, also known as the Dimiao Church, is a Roman Catholic church in Dimiao, Bohol, Philippines.[1] It is under the jurisdiction of the Diocese of Tagbilaran.

Built between 1797 and 1815, the church exhibits characteristics of Baroque architecture with Muslim influence.[2] The church complex is recognized by the National Historical Commission of the Philippines as a National Cultural Treasure.[3]

The church was damaged by the 2013 Bohol earthquake.[1][4]
